R. Kelly wasn't at the club

So I paid $60 at the Backstage Nite Club Friday night to see R. Kelly.
Problem is he wasn’t there.
I don’t know if I should be outraged that I got ripped off, or if I should be kicking myself for being so gullible.
Here’s what the party listing said: "R. Kelly Official CIAA Best of Both Worlds Kickoff Party hosted by Fat Joe."
In my mind, that means R. Kelly is suppose to be at the club. It would be great if he were actually performing, too. But I’d settle for his mere presence if his name is what’s selling it. Oh, and there was no Fat Joe sighting either, as far as I could tell.
Now correct me if I’m wrong. There were hundreds of people there, so one or both of them could’ve been chillin’ in a back room somewhere, but I doubt it.
Or maybe they made an appearance and left before I arrived. I got there about 11:45, and there was a huge line of people waiting to get in, two lines actually. One was for people who had the laminated flier (or invitation) announcing the party. They could go right in.
The other line was for people paying cash.
I should’ve known something was amiss when I couldn’t get a straight answer from the bouncers organizing the lines.
Is R. Kelly in there? I asked.
One bouncer said yeah in a tone that I now realize was sarcasm. Everybody doesn’t do sarcasm well.
That’s OK. I’ll just stay in line and find out for myself when I get inside.
While in line, every now and then I would turn to somebody in line and say: "R. Kelly’s suppose to be in here, right?"
They weren’t very engaging.
The only guy who gave me a definitive ‘yes’ was the dude who walked up selling invitations for $60. Why wait in this line when you can walk right in with this invitation, he asked.
"It’ll cost you $100 at the door," he said, obviously lying.
Just then, another patron in line said "I don’t like R. Kelly that much."
Ah ha, so at least there’s one other person who thought R. Kelly was suppose to be there.
Anyway, once I got in and looked around I could tell no one else cared.
Maybe they know the code words, like party "hosted by" means the host isn’t necessarily there.
As I shot some photos and mingled, I asked various people had they seen R. Kelly. The guys stared at me like I was an idiot. The girls thought that was my pickup line. All the girls looked so young (insert R. Kelly joke here).
One girl who I photographed was doing a nasty dance on a pole near the dance floor. I started to ask her, but she interrupted me.
"You better not put this on YouTube," she said. She’s concerned about the YouTube audience, but not the 300 people watching her in person.
"I’m serious. I know how to find you," she said.
Hmm, maybe she can find R. Kelly.
